Do I need to marinate the wings?

You can take a shortcut that doesn’t require marinating, and that is to cook the chicken wings with acid first and then add layers in progression. 

This method builds and creates a great depth of flavor. 

Steps to the best air fryer buffalo adobo wings

Step 1: Rinse and clean the chicken wings with water and apple cider vinegar. Pat dry. Place them in a large mixing bowl.

Step 2: Add the juice of a whole lemon and crushed garlic to the wings – let them sit for a few minutes. Remove them from the lemon juice and season with adobo.

Step 3:  Set the air fryer at 350 degrees and cook for 20 minutes. 

Step 4: Remove the wings and add buffalo sauce and return to the air fryer at 350 for 20 minutes.

Step 5: Serve on a plate, add buffalo sauce *optional* and enjoy.

Ingredients

  • 2 lbs Chicken Wings
  • 1 tbsp Adobo
  • 4 tbsp Buffalo Sauce
  • 1 whole Lemon
  • 4 cloves Garlic

Instructions

  • Step 1
    If using a convection oven - preheat the oven at 300 degrees. Clean and rinse wings with apple cider vinegar water.
  • Step 2
    Juice one whole lemon and crush the garlic cloves.
    In a large bowl, mix wings with the adobo and garlic cloves. Place wings on a baking pan and pour the lemon juice over the wings.
  • Step 3
    Place the wings in the air fryer or convection oven and bake at 300 degrees for 30 minutes.
  • Step 4
    After 30 minutes, remove the pan from the oven and increase the temperature to 375. Pour the buffalo sauce over the wings and return to the air fryer. Bake at 375 for the final 20 minutes.
